Abstract
The construction of double matrix membranes (DMM) for disposable NH4+, Na+ and pH sensors is described. The usual polymer matrix membrane wa s incorporated in an inert micro fibre matrix (MFM). Capillary forces distribute the cocktail homogeneously in the MFM; this also determines the thickness. Sensors using the new DMM have shown selectivity, dete ction limits and slope comparable with polymer matrix membranes. The a dvantages of DMMs are their mechanical stability, the feasibility of l ow cost mass production with identical parameters and improved handlin g.
